What is the most abundant mineral in soil?

The most abundant primary minerals in soils are quartz and feldspars, which dominate in the rocks making up the lithosphere (see Rock-Forming Minerals).

Which US states are rich in minerals?

Number 1: Nevada

  • Mineral Industry Value: $7.65 billion.
  • Percent of U.S. Total Value: 10.26.
  • Principal minerals in order of value: Gold, copper, sand and gravel (construction), stone (crushed), silver.

What’s the most common mineral?

Quartz
Quartz is our most common mineral. Quartz is made of the two most abundant chemical elements on Earth: oxygen and silicon.

Where does gold come from in the United States?

U.S. production was concentrated in the West, with Nevada and Alaska leading in production from both lode mines and placer deposits. The two primary uses for gold in the United States in 2016 were jewelry and electronics, with official coin production also a significant use.

Where does the Maine Geological Survey get its data from?

Maine Mineral Resources Data System – This database was produced by the Maine Geological Survey in 2009. It was derived from the U.S. Geological Survey’s Mineral Resources Data System (MRDS).
